VMware无法加载ISO文件?排查与解决方案大揭秘
vmware加载不了iso

首页 2025-01-21 18:54:07



解决VMware加载ISO文件问题的终极指南 在使用VMware虚拟机时,遇到ISO文件无法加载的问题无疑会让人感到困惑和沮丧

    ISO文件作为操作系统镜像文件,在虚拟机的安装和配置过程中起着至关重要的作用

    然而,当VMware无法识别或加载ISO文件时,这不仅会阻碍虚拟机的正常运行,还可能导致一系列后续问题

    本文将深入探讨VMware无法加载ISO文件的原因,并提供一系列切实可行的解决方案,帮助你迅速摆脱这一困境

     一、VMware加载ISO文件失败的原因分析 在深入探讨解决方案之前,我们需要先了解VMware无法加载ISO文件的可能原因

    这些原因通常包括但不限于以下几点: 1.ISO文件损坏或不完整:ISO文件在下载或复制过程中可能受到损坏,或者由于网络问题导致文件不完整

    这将直接导致VMware无法识别或加载该文件

     2.虚拟机版本与ISO文件不兼容:不同版本的虚拟机可能支持不同的操作系统和ISO文件格式

    如果虚拟机版本过低或不支持你要安装的操作系统版本,那么ISO文件将无法被成功加载

     3.虚拟机配置错误:虚拟机配置过程中的任何小错误都可能导致ISO文件无法被识别

    这包括但不限于虚拟光驱设置错误、启动顺序配置不当等

     4.BIOS设置问题:在某些情况下,虚拟机的BIOS设置可能会影响ISO文件的加载

    例如,如果硬盘或光驱没有被设置为第一启动设备,那么ISO文件将无法被成功读取

     5.UEFI安全引导设置:在VMware中,UEFI安全引导的设置可能会影响ISO文件的加载

    如果启用了UEFI安全引导,但ISO文件不兼容该设置,那么虚拟机将无法启动

     6.ISO文件缺少引导信息:ISO文件作为操作系统镜像,必须包含必要的引导信息才能被虚拟机识别

    如果ISO文件制作不正确或缺少引导信息,那么它将无法被成功加载

     二、解决VMware加载ISO文件失败的实用方法 针对上述原因,我们可以采取一系列措施来解决VMware加载ISO文件失败的问题

    以下是一些实用的方法和步骤: 1.检查ISO文件的完整性和正确性 首先,我们需要确保ISO文件的完整性和正确性

    可以尝试使用MD5或SHA-1校验和来验证ISO文件的完整性

    如果文件已损坏或不完整,可以尝试重新下载或复制该文件

    此外,还可以使用工具(如软碟通或优启通)来检查ISO文件的制作是否正确

     2.升级虚拟机版本 如果虚拟机版本过低或不支持你要安装的操作系统版本,那么升级虚拟机版本可能是一个有效的解决方案

    建议升级到支持最新操作系统版本的虚拟机版本(如VMware Workstation 16及以上)

    在升级过程中,请确保备份所有重要数据以防数据丢失

     3.检查并修改虚拟机配置 虚拟机配置错误是导致ISO文件无法加载的常见原因之一

    因此,我们需要仔细检查并修改虚拟机配置

    这包括虚拟光驱的设置、启动顺序的配置等

    在VMware中,可以通过编辑虚拟机设置来进行这些修改

    确保虚拟光驱被设置为使用ISO映像文件,并检查启动顺序以确保光驱被设置为第一启动设备

     4.调整BIOS设置 在某些情况下,调整虚拟机的BIOS设置可能有助于解决ISO文件加载问题

    进入虚拟机的BIOS界面(通常通过F2或Delete键进入),找到Boot Device Priority部分,并确保硬盘或光驱被设置为第一启动设备

    保存设置并尝试重新启动虚拟机以查看问题是否得到解决

     5.禁用UEFI安全引导 如果启用了UEFI安全引导但ISO文件不兼容该设置,那么禁用UEFI安全引导可能是一个有效的解决方案

    在VMware中,可以通过编辑虚拟机设置来禁用UEFI安全引导

    找到虚拟机选项并取消勾选“是否为此虚拟机启用UEFI安全引导”,然后保存设置并尝试重新启动虚拟机

     6.使用正确的ISO文件格式和制作工具 确保ISO文件格式正确且制作工具可靠是解决加载问题的关键

    使用标准的ISO制作工具来创建镜像文件,并确保文件包含必要的引导信息

    此外,还可以尝试使用不同的ISO制作工具或方法来创建镜像文件,以查看是否能够解决问题

     7.检查磁盘空间和权限问题 磁盘空间不足或权限设置不当也可能导致ISO文件无法加载

    确保虚拟机所在的磁盘有足够的空间来存储ISO文件和其他虚拟机文件

    此外,还要检查文件系统的权限设置,确保当前用户具有足够的权限来访问和修改这些文件

     8.尝试不同的ISO文件和虚拟机类型 如果以上方法都无法解决问题,可以尝试使用不同的ISO文件和虚拟机类型来查看是否能够成功加载

    这有助于确定问题是否由特定的ISO文件或虚拟机类型引起

     三、案例分析与解决方案 以下是一个实际案例的分析和解决方案,以进一步说明如何解决VMware加载ISO文件失败的问题: 案例描述: 某公司在采购了一台新的ThinkServer服务器后,计划在该服务器上实现服务器虚拟化

    他们选择了最新的ESXI 8.02u系统作为虚拟化平台,并计划在系统上添加CentOS 8.5虚拟机

    然而,在尝试创建并启动虚拟机时,他们遇到了无法检测到ISO文件的问题,导致虚拟机无法启动并出现蓝屏错误

     解决方案: 1.关闭虚拟机:首先关闭新创建的虚拟机以避免进一步的错误

     2.编辑虚拟机设置:右键点击虚拟机并选择“编辑设置”

    在虚拟机选项中,取消勾选“是否为此虚拟机启用UEFI安全引导”,并点击保存

     3.尝试启动虚拟机:重新打开虚拟机并尝试启动

    在启动过程中,一直敲击回车键以进入系统安装界面

     4.检查系统安装界面:如果能够成功进入系统安装界面,则说明ISO文件已成功加载,虚拟机配置正确

    接下来,按照系统安装向导的提示完成后续安装步骤

     通过以上步骤,该公司成功解决了VMware无法加载ISO文件的问题,并成功创建了所需的CentOS 8.5虚拟机

     四、总结与展望 VMware加载ISO文件失败是一个常见但复杂的问题,其可能原因多种多样

    通过本

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道